Liechtenstein IBAN at a Glance
| Country | Liechtenstein (LI) |
| Length | 21 characters |
| Structure (after LI + check digits) | 5n bank, 12c account |
| Example IBAN | LI21 0881 0000 2324 013A A |
| SEPA member | Yes |
The example above is the published ISO registry sample for Liechtenstein. It passes checksum validation but is not a real account.
How to Read a Liechtenstein IBAN
Every IBAN starts the same way: the first two letters are the country code (LI) and the next two digits are the mod-97 check digits, computed over the entire number. What follows is Liechtenstein's domestic account format: 5n bank, 12c account.

Frequently Asked Questions
How long is a Liechtenstein IBAN?
Exactly 21 characters, always starting with LI.
Is Liechtenstein part of SEPA?
Yes. Euro transfers to and from other SEPA countries are typically fast and low-cost.
